Toowoomba's employment market is anchored by its role as the commercial and service hub of the Darling Downs and southern Queensland agricultural region: logistics and transport (the Inland Rail terminus at Charlton's Toowoomba Second Range Crossing will be transformative), agribusiness and food processing, healthcare (Toowoomba Hospital serves a 200,000+ regional catchment), and education (the University of Southern Queensland is headquartered in Toowoomba). The city's position as Queensland's second inland city and the service hub for a vast agricultural hinterland gives it employment depth unusual for a city of 170,000.
Agriculture and agribusiness — the Darling Downs is Queensland's most productive agricultural region, and Toowoomba services the region's input supply (machinery, chemicals, seeds), processing (grain handling, meat processing), and export logistics. The Toowoomba Grain Terminal and the major agricultural equipment dealers (Norwood, Westrac, Vermeer) employ significant trade and professional workforces. Agribusiness professional roles in Toowoomba (agronomist, agricultural banker, rural property valuer) command competitive salaries due to the specialist skill demand.
Logistics and transport — the Inland Rail (Brisbane to Melbourne via Toowoomba and regional Queensland) will make Toowoomba's Charlton intermodal precinct a major logistics hub. The port of Brisbane's road and rail access through Toowoomba already makes the city a significant freight logistics point. The Toowoomba Second Range Crossing (opened 2019) has improved freight flow and increased logistics business investment in the area.
Healthcare — Toowoomba Hospital and the Darling Downs Hospital and Health Service employ 4,000+ across the region. The hospital's planned expansion and the growing aged care sector in Toowoomba are driving consistent healthcare employment demand.
Education — the University of Southern Queensland (USQ, Toowoomba CBD campus) employs 2,000+ and provides the regional knowledge economy anchor. TAFE Queensland South West provides vocational training for the agricultural and trades sectors.
